SQL Server安装流程

SQL Server 2022在安全性、可用性和性能方面不断创新,是现在最支持Azure的SQL Server版本。

SQL Server发展史

SQL Server的历史始于1989年,当时是由微软与Sybase合作的产品,旨在为Windows NT操作系统提供一个高性能的数据库解决方案。随着时间的发展,SQL Server经历了多个重要版本的迭代,每一次更新都带来了性能、功能和安全性的显著提升。从早期的SQL Server 6.5到现在的SQL Server 2022,每个版本都是微软对市场需求和技术进步的深刻理解与回应。特别是到了SQL Server 2016开始支持Linux操作系统,并引入了多项创新功能,标志着SQL Server不再局限于Windows平台。而SQL Server 2022则继续深化跨平台支持,并增加了更多先进的性能优化和安全特性。

每代版本
版本发布时间特点
SQL Server 6.5这是在微软与Sybase合作期间发布的最后一个主要版本为Windows NT提供了基本的数据库服务。
SQL Server 7.01998年引入了全新的架构设计,奠定了现代SQL Server的基础,并增强了可扩展性和可靠性。
SQL Server 20002000年进一步增强了可扩展性和可靠性,成为当时市场上最受欢迎的数据库产品之一。
SQL Server 20052005年增加了.NET Framework集成,XML支持以及服务代理等功能。
SQL Server 20082008年引入了新的数据类型(如地理空间数据)、改进的安全性特性及更好的备份压缩功能。
SQL Server 20122012年推出了AlwaysOn可用性组,提供了更高的高可用性和灾难恢复解决方案;同时增强了Power View和Data Quality Services等BI工具。
SQL Server 20142014年引入了内存中OLTP技术,大大提高了事务处理速度;并增强了云集成能力。
SQL Server 20162016年开始支持Linux操作系统,并引入了实时操作分析、内存优化技术和PolyBase,允许用户查询Hadoop中的数据。
SQL Server 20172017年是首个同时支持Windows和Linux的SQL Server版本,深化了跨平台支持。
SQL Server 20192019年不仅在性能上有了质的飞跃,还加强了对AI和机器学习的支持,通过内置的Python和R语言集成使数据分析更加高效。此外,它还引入了Big Data Clusters,允许在一个平台上处理关系型数据和非结构化数据。
SQL Server 20222022年进一步提升了查询性能,特别是在处理大规模数据集时表现出色。新增了多种加密和访问控制机制,确保用户数据的安全性和隐私性。对容器化部署的支持也更加完善,使得部署和管理变得更加灵活高效。

 详细每一代版本内容

SQL Server 的最新更新和版本历史记录 - SQL Server | Microsoft Learn

支持语言

  • 简体中文、中文(繁体)、英语、德语、日语、西班牙语、韩语、俄语、意大利语、法语、、葡萄牙语(巴西)~~

下载教程

1.找到下载地址:

SQL Server 2022 | Microsoft Evaluation Center

 

 SQL Server支持系统

 

2.安装数据库版本

1.选择基本,建议不要随意更改安装地址,防止安装过程中报错;如果已经有其他SQL数据库需要提前卸载干净,防止无法安装。

 2.勾选接受选项,在安装过程中需要一直有网络

 3.等待下载程序包

 4等待安装

 5.安装成功进行,安装SSMS

 6.下载 SQL Server Management Studio (SSMS):

下载 SQL Server Management Studio (SSMS) - SQL Server Management Studio (SSMS) | Microsoft Learn

 7.安装SSMS

 8.等待完成

 9.安装完成

 

SQL Server使用优点

  • 强大的数据处理能力:SQL Server 2022相比之前版本,在查询性能上有明显的提升,尤其是在处理大规模数据集时表现尤为出色。

  • 安全性增强:新增多种加密和访问控制机制,例如:Always Encrypted with Secure Enclaes,提高数据的安全行和隐私性。

  • 容器化部署支持:对Docker容器的支持更加完善,使得部署和管理变得灵活高效。

  • AI集成与大数据处理能力:进一步增强AI集成与大数据处理能力,允许用户在一个平台上同时处理关系型数据和非结构化数据。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/895238.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

VSOMEIP ROUTING应用和CLIENT应用之间交互的消息

#define VSOMEIP_ASSIGN_CLIENT 0x00 // client应用请求分配client_id #define VSOMEIP_ASSIGN_CLIENT_ACK 0x01 // routing应用返回分配的client_id #define VSOMEIP_REGISTER_APPLICATION 0x02 // client应用注册someip应用 #…

jvm 线程监控调试

文章目录 前言一、使用JDK工具转储线程文件(如jstack)1. 找到Java进程的PID:2. 使用jstack生成线程转储文件:3.验证生成的线程转储文件:二、分析文件1.使用在线工具进行分析上传thread-dump文件,等待解析完成2.查看分析结果总结前言 提示:使用jdk自带工具转储线程监控文…

从零开始认识大语言模型(LLM)

“AI小美好——聚焦科技、商业、职场。前沿资讯,实用干货,邂逅更美好的自己!” 在当今数字化时代,语言不仅是人类交流的工具,更是信息传递的核心。随着人工智能技术的飞速发展,大语言模型逐渐走进了我们的…

安装OpenJDK21(linux、macos)

文章目录 安装OpenJDK21java21linux下安装配置mac下安装 安装OpenJDK21 java21 封神!Java 21正式发布了,迎来了史诗级新特性,堪称版本最强!!! 视频链接:https://www.bilibili.com/video/BV1E8…

idea插件开发,如何获取idea设置的系统语言

手打不易,如果转摘,请注明出处! 注明原文:https://zhangxiaofan.blog.csdn.net/article/details/145578160 版本要求 大于 2024.3 错误用法 网上有的说使用:UIUtil com.intellij.util.ui.UIUtil 代码示例&#xf…

Linux | 系统调用

文章目录 Linux | 系统调用open 系统调用功能头文件和函数原型参数解释返回值示例代码 其他常用系统调用read 系统调用write 系统调用close 系统调用lseek 系统调用stat 系统调用 Linux | 系统调用 前言:在Linux系统中,系统调用是用户空间程序与内核进行…

郭羽冲IOI2024参赛总结

非常荣幸能代表中国参加第 36 36 36 届国际信息学奥林匹克竞赛( I O I 2024 IOI2024 IOI2024)。感谢 C C F CCF CCF 为我们提供竞赛的平台,感谢随行的老师们一路上为我们提供的帮助与支持。 在每场比赛的前一个晚上,领队、副领…

基于Java的自助多张图片合成拼接实战

目录 前言 一、图片合成需求描述 二、图片合成设计与实现 1、编程语言 2、基础数据准备 3、图片合成流程 4、图片合成实现 三、总结 前言 在当今数字化时代,图像处理技术在各个领域都发挥着至关重要的作用。从社交媒体到电子商务,从在线教育到虚拟…

计算机网络结课设计:通过思科Cisco进行中小型校园网搭建

上学期计算机网络课程的结课设计是使用思科模拟器搭建一个中小型校园网,当时花了几天时间查阅相关博客总算是做出来了,在验收后一直没管,在寒假想起来了简单分享一下,希望可以给有需求的小伙伴一些帮助 目录 一、设计要求 二、…

在npm上传属于自己的包

最近在整理代码,上传到npm方便使用,所以学习了如何在npm发布一个包,整理写成一篇文章和大家一起交流。 1、注册npm账号 npm | Home 2、确保是登录状态 (在包目录下,终端执行 npm login) 按enter键自动打开页面&…

物联网(IoT)详解

物联网(IoT)详解 1. IoT定义简介2. IoT工作原理3. IoT关键技术4. 物联网与互联网区别5. IoT使用场景6. 开源物联网平台7. 参考资料 1. IoT定义简介 首先第一个问题,什么是物联网(IoT)? 物联网(英文&#…

【人工智能】解码语言之谜:使用Python构建神经机器翻译系统

《Python OpenCV从菜鸟到高手》带你进入图像处理与计算机视觉的大门! 解锁Python编程的无限可能:《奇妙的Python》带你漫游代码世界 神经机器翻译(NMT)是近年来机器翻译领域的一项重大突破。它利用深度学习模型,特别是循环神经网络(RNN)和Transformer网络,以端到端的…

idea项目列表不出现,展示loading

2025年02月08 11:23:36 星期六 发生在webstorm中,跟其他idea类似 原因是将 ignore 插件升级到 4.5.5 版本 https://github.com/JetBrains/idea-gitignore/pull/933 解决方案:将ignore版本将为 4.5.4 我是将 4.5.5 降低为 4.5.4 正常显示文件夹了。

DeepSeek本地部署详细指南

DeepSeek本地部署详细指南 随着人工智能技术的飞速发展,本地部署大模型的需求也日益增加。DeepSeek作为一款开源且性能强大的大语言模型,提供了灵活的本地部署方案,让用户能够在本地环境中高效运行模型,同时保护数据隐私。以下是…

算法随笔_46: 最长公共前缀

上一篇:算法随笔_45: 车队-CSDN博客 题目描述如下: 编写一个函数来查找字符串数组中的最长公共前缀。 如果不存在公共前缀,返回空字符串 ""。 示例 1: 输入:strs ["flower","flow","flight"] 输…

learn torch 01

pytorch学习 在安装完conda时,需要在windows上修改pip配置路径具体操作如下 文件管理器文件路径地址栏敲:%APPDATA%回车,快速进入C:\Users\电脑用户\AppData\Roaming文件夹中 新建pip文件夹并在文件夹中新建pip.ini配置文件 需要在pip.ini配置文件内容&a…

【Vue】在Vue3中使用Echarts的示例 两种方法

文章目录 方法一template渲染部分js部分方法一实现效果 方法二template部分js or ts部分方法二实现效果 贴个地址~ Apache ECharts官网地址 Apache ECharts示例地址 官网有的时候示例显示不出来,属于正常现象,多进几次就行 开始使用前,记得先…

分布式锁的实现 和 底层原理 以及都有什么问题?

目录 分布式锁的实现方式及底层原理 1. 基于数据库实现分布式锁 实现方式 底层原理 存在的问题 2. 基于 Redis 实现分布式锁 实现方式 底层原理 存在的问题 3. 基于 ZooKeeper 实现分布式锁 实现方式 底层原理 存在的问题 总结 分布式锁的实现方式及底层原理 1.…

13.10 统一配置管理中心:TranslationChain 架构的简洁配置管理方案

统一配置管理中心:TranslationChain 架构的简洁配置管理方案 1. 集中式配置文件设计 config/settings.yaml: # 多环境配置开关 env: production # development|test|production# 模型管理中心 models:openai:class: langchain_openai.ChatOpenAIparams

Ollama 简单 好用 好玩

简介 Ollama https://github.com/ollama/ollama/ 是一个基于 Go 语言 的 本地大语言模型运行框架,专注于本地化运行大型语言模型(LLM)的开源工具。 类 Docker 产品(支持 list,pull,push,run 等命令),更好玩…